def copy_unit_to_networkd_unit_path(*units):
def copy_unit_to_networkd_unit_path(*units, dropins=True):
"""Copy networkd unit files into the testbed.
Any networkd unit file type can be specified, as well as drop-in files.
By default, all drop-ins for a specified unit file are copied in;
to avoid that specify dropins=False.
When a drop-in file is specified, its unit file is also copied in automatically.
"""
print()
for unit in units:
shutil.copy(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, unit), network_unit_file_path)
if (os.path.exists(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, unit + '.d'))):
if dropins and os.path.exists(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, unit + '.d')):
copytree(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, unit + '.d'), os.path.join(network_unit_file_path, unit + '.d'))
if unit.endswith('.conf'):
dropin = unit
dropindir = os.path.join(network_unit_file_path, os.path.dirname(dropin))
os.makedirs(dropindir, exist_ok=True)
shutil.copy(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, dropin), dropindir)
unit = os.path.dirname(dropin).rstrip('.d')
shutil.copy(os.path.join(networkd_ci_path, unit), network_unit_file_path)
